ruby-on-rails – Rails Paperclip – 跳过附件保存
发布时间:2020-12-16 23:27:51 所属栏目:百科 来源:网络整理
导读:有没有办法告诉回形针在某些情况下跳过保存附件?我正在运行一些后台任务,用附加的回形针文件更新模型,并在每次保存后重新保存这些附件.反正有没有绕过这个? 解决方法 如果更新附件,Paperclip仅执行实际保存(即删除旧附件并写入新附件),但每次保存模型时都
有没有办法告诉回形针在某些情况下跳过保存附件?我正在运行一些后台任务,用附加的回形针文件更新模型,并在每次保存后重新保存这些附件.反正有没有绕过这个?
解决方法
如果更新附件,Paperclip仅执行实际保存(即删除旧附件并写入新附件),但每次保存模型时都会记录[paperclip]保存附件.这样做是因为日志消息是在after_save回调中打印的(在它遍历所有附件并刷新任何挂起的写入或删除之前).如果您没有分配新附件,则可以忽略保存附件消息.
(编辑:李大同)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|